Job summary

Circa Hospitality Group in Las Vegas seeks an AML Auditor to perform Title 31 audits, ensuring timely and accurate submissions and adherence to gaming regulations.

The role requires attention to detail, collaboration across departments, and reliability in reporting and documentation. A Nevada gaming environment experience is preferred, with strong Excel and accounting software skills.

JOB TITLE: AML Auditor

DEPARTMENT: Audit & Compliance

REPORTS TO: AML Compliance Manager

STATUS: Full-Time

JOB SUMMARY:

Responsible for successfully completing Title 31 audits and all submissions in a timely accurate manner. Must pay attention to detail and follow procedures during the audit process that would detect money laundering occurrences and ensure gaming departments are adhering to Title 31 requirements and standards.
